Anti-Mouse IgG2b peroxidase conjugated antibody generated in rabbit detects specifically mouse IgG2b. This secondary peroxidase conjugated antibody anti-Mouse is ideal for investigators who routinely perform titration assays, western-blot, immunoprecipitation and more generally immunoassays. Concentration Definition: by UV absorbance at 280 nm
Immunogen
Anti-Mouse IgG2b was produced by repeated immunization with mouse IgG2b heavy chain in rabbit.
Anti-Mouse IgG2b peroxidase conjugated antibody is suitable for immunoblotting (western or dot blot), ELISA, immunoperoxidase electron microscopy and immunohistochemistry as well as other peroxidase-antibody based enzymatic assays requiring lot-to-lot consistency.

Handhabung
Do NOT add Sodium Azide! Use of Sodium Azide will inhibit enzyme activity of horseradish peroxidase.
